Output 40524128ef21a1b3a69b0bc225abf8c960e64505df00f6b0255b0456f84a824d:0

value
10976440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 152bee9807c5b857e149c93a835f267e0224eeef OP_EQUALVERIFY OP_CHECKSIG
address
12vwpUiPDjEAu4avooBL6YGmsvmpjT9FM8
transaction
40524128ef21a1b3a69b0bc225abf8c960e64505df00f6b0255b0456f84a824d
spent
true